Common Non-Hallucinogenic Muscle Relaxants
When seeking muscle relaxants that do not cause hallucinations, it’s important to focus on medications with a lower risk of central nervous system (CNS) side effects. Hallucinations are typically associated with muscle relaxants that have a strong sedative or dissociative effect, such as cyclobenzaprine or tizanidine at higher doses. Below are common non-hallucinogenic muscle relaxants that are widely prescribed for muscle spasms and pain relief.
Methocarbamol (Robaxin) is a well-known muscle relaxant that is less likely to cause hallucinations. It works by depressing the central nervous system without producing significant psychoactive effects. Methocarbamol is often preferred for its mild side effect profile, primarily causing drowsiness rather than hallucinations. It is typically prescribed for short-term relief of acute muscle spasms and is considered safe when used as directed. However, it may cause dizziness or drowsiness, so patients are advised to avoid driving or operating heavy machinery until they know how it affects them.
Baclofen is another muscle relaxant that is unlikely to cause hallucinations. It acts as a GABA-B receptor agonist, primarily targeting the spinal cord to reduce muscle spasticity. Baclofen is commonly used for conditions like multiple sclerosis or spinal cord injuries. While it can cause drowsiness, dizziness, or weakness, hallucinations are rare. It is important to note that sudden discontinuation of baclofen can lead to withdrawal symptoms, so dosage adjustments should be made gradually under medical supervision.
Dantrolene is a unique muscle relaxant that works directly on the muscle fibers rather than the central nervous system, making it an excellent choice for those concerned about hallucinations. It is primarily used to treat conditions like malignant hyperthermia and severe muscle spasticity. Dantrolene has a low risk of CNS side effects, including hallucinations, but it can cause liver toxicity with long-term use. Regular liver function tests are recommended for patients on this medication.

Side Effects to Expect Instead
When considering muscle relaxers that are less likely to cause hallucinations, it's important to understand that these medications can still produce other side effects. One common side effect to expect instead is drowsiness or sedation. Muscle relaxers like cyclobenzaprine (Flexeril) and tizanidine (Zanaflex) are known to cause significant drowsiness, which can impair your ability to drive or operate heavy machinery. It’s advisable to take these medications at night or when you can rest to minimize the impact on your daily activities. Always avoid alcohol when using these drugs, as it can exacerbate sedation.
Another side effect to anticipate is dizziness or lightheadedness. This occurs because muscle relaxers can lower blood pressure or affect your inner ear, which plays a role in balance. To manage this, stand up slowly from a sitting or lying position, and ensure you’re in a safe environment when moving around. If dizziness persists or becomes severe, consult your healthcare provider, as dosage adjustments or alternative medications may be necessary.
Dry mouth is also a frequent side effect of muscle relaxers like cyclobenzaprine. This can lead to discomfort, difficulty swallowing, or increased thirst. To alleviate dry mouth, stay hydrated, chew sugar-free gum, or use saliva substitutes recommended by your pharmacist. Maintaining good oral hygiene is crucial, as reduced saliva can increase the risk of dental issues.
Some muscle relaxers, such as baclofen, may cause gastrointestinal issues like nausea, constipation, or upset stomach. Taking these medications with food can help reduce stomach irritation, though it may also delay the onset of the drug’s effects. If gastrointestinal symptoms persist, discuss them with your doctor, who may suggest dietary changes or prescribe additional medications to manage these side effects.
Lastly, muscle weakness or fatigue is a side effect that aligns with the intended action of these drugs. While muscle relaxers target muscle spasms, they can also cause generalized weakness, making physical tasks more challenging. It’s important to pace yourself and avoid overexertion while taking these medications. If the weakness becomes debilitating, contact your healthcare provider to explore alternative treatments or adjustments to your current regimen.
Understanding these side effects can help you prepare and manage them effectively while using muscle relaxers that are less likely to cause hallucinations. Always follow your doctor’s instructions and report any severe or persistent symptoms promptly.

Consulting a Doctor for Best Options
When considering muscle relaxers that won’t cause hallucinations, it’s essential to consult a doctor to determine the best option for your specific needs. Muscle relaxants vary in their mechanisms, side effects, and interactions with other medications, making professional guidance crucial. A doctor will evaluate your medical history, current health conditions, and any medications you’re taking to recommend a safe and effective treatment. For instance, medications like cyclobenzaprine (Flexeril) or tizanidine (Zanaflex) are commonly prescribed and less likely to cause hallucinations compared to others, but their suitability depends on individual factors.
During your consultation, be transparent about your concerns regarding hallucinations or other side effects. Some muscle relaxers, such as baclofen or methocarbamol (Robaxin), are generally well-tolerated and less associated with hallucinogenic effects. However, a doctor can provide personalized advice based on your unique health profile. They may also consider non-pharmacological options, such as physical therapy or lifestyle changes, if appropriate, to minimize reliance on medication. This comprehensive approach ensures that the chosen treatment aligns with your overall health goals.
It’s important to discuss potential side effects and risks with your doctor. While some muscle relaxers are less likely to cause hallucinations, they may still have other adverse effects, such as drowsiness, dizziness, or dry mouth. Your doctor can help weigh these risks against the benefits and adjust the dosage or medication if needed. Additionally, they can monitor your progress to ensure the treatment remains effective and safe over time. This ongoing oversight is particularly important if you have pre-existing conditions like liver or kidney disease, which can affect how your body processes the medication.
If you’re taking other medications or supplements, inform your doctor to avoid harmful interactions. Certain muscle relaxers may interact with antidepressants, anti-anxiety medications, or alcohol, increasing the risk of side effects. A doctor can review your full medication list and recommend a muscle relaxer that won’t interfere with your current treatment plan. They may also suggest starting with a lower dose to assess your tolerance before adjusting as necessary.
Finally, follow your doctor’s instructions carefully when taking any prescribed muscle relaxer. Misuse or abrupt discontinuation can lead to withdrawal symptoms or reduced effectiveness. Regular follow-up appointments allow your doctor to assess your response to the medication and make adjustments as needed. By consulting a doctor, you ensure that you receive the most appropriate muscle relaxer for your condition, minimizing the risk of hallucinations and other unwanted side effects while maximizing therapeutic benefits.
